DRUG CLASS Macrolide antibiotic WebJul 1, 2024 · Erythromycin is a substrate and inhibitor of the 3A isoform subfamily of the cytochrome p450 enzyme system (CYP3A). Coadministration of erythromycin and a drug primarily metabolized by CYP3A may be associated with elevations in drug concentrations that could increase or prolong both the therapeutic and adverse effects of the …

Erythromycin is a macrolide antibiotic produced from a strain of Saccaropolyspora erythraea ... this drug should be used in pregnancy only if clearly needed. Erythromycin has been reported to cross the placental barrier in humans, but fetal plasma levels are generally low. WebThe drug is excreted in human milk. Erythromycin is not removed by peritoneal dialysis or hemodialysis. In the presence of normal hepatic function, erythromycin is concentrated in the liver and is excreted in the bile; the effect of hepatic dysfunction on …

WebThe enteric coating of pellets in erythromycin delayedrelease capsules, - USP protects the erythromycin base from inactivation by gastric acidity. Because of their small size and enteric coating, the pellets readily pass intact from the stomach to the small intestine and dissolve efficiently to allow absorption of erythromycin in a uniform manner.
